Shares of Johnson & Johnson JNJ, -2.03% shed 2.03% to $168.72 Tuesday, on what proved to be an all-around rough trading session for the stock market, with the S&P 500 Index SPX, -0.72% falling 0.72% to 4,170.70 and Dow Jones Industrial Average DJIA, -0.48% falling 0.56% to 32,632.64. The stock’s fall snapped a four-day winning streak. Johnson & Johnson closed $11.20 below its 52-week high ($179.92), which the company reached on August 20th.
The stock demonstrated a mixed performance when compared to some of its competitors Tuesday, as Roche Holding AG Part. Cert. RHHVF, -3.82% fell 3.82% to $365.50, Merck & Co. Inc. MRK, -1.00% fell 1.00% to $76.95, and Pfizer Inc. PFE, -1.13% fell 1.13% to $47.44. Trading volume (11.0 M) eclipsed its 50-day average volume of 7.7 M.
